Now that you have your favorite Spotify tracks saved as local MP3 files on your computer, the final phase is moving them to your phone. Here is the step-by-step guide on how to set a Spotify song as a ringtone on Android.
Step 1: Connect Your PC with Your Android Device
To set Spotify song as ringtone Android that you downloaded and converted, you first have to transfer music from Spotify to Android phone. You’ll need a USB cable to connect the Android device to the PC.
A selection of connection options will appear once the two are connected. From there, pick Transfer Files. After that, you have to drag the Spotify song you downloaded and drop it into your Android device’s music folder.
Step 2: Use Spotify as Ringtone Android
The final step in how to set Spotify song as ringtone Android is to make the necessary changes on the device. Go to the setting app, then look for the “Sound & Vibration” option. Tap on “Phone Ringtone” and select “My Sounds”. Find the Spotify song that you want to set as a ringtone.
In some cases, you might not see the song under “My Sounds”. If you are experiencing this, all you need to do is tap on the + button found at the bottom-right corner of the screen and search for the song. Tap the song and hit the save button to finish the process.

Besides, you can also assign a Spotify song that you converted and downloaded on PC to a specific person. This way, you will know who exactly is calling you without looking at the screen. Here are the steps on how to do that:
Step 1: Connect Your PC and Android Device
Using a USB cable, connect your PC and Android device so that you can transfer the Spotify song that you downloaded and converted.
Step 2: Assign to a Person
Go to “Contacts” on your Android device. Search for the contact with whom you want to have a specific ringtone. Tap on the “More” button to see the additional option. Select “Ringtone” and look for the Spotify song that you want to use.
Step 3: Save the settings
Tap the “Ringtone” arrow to go back to the contact menu. Select the “Save” button on the screen’s upper-right corner to save the changes.

You can repeat these steps for all the saved contacts for whom you want to have a custom Spotify ringtone.

2. Why can’t I set a ringtone directly from the Spotify app?
Spotify encrypts all of its music and streams audio in the protected Ogg Vorbis format. Android operating systems require standard audio files (such as MP3, WAV, or AAC) to recognize and play them as system ringtones. This is why a conversion step is mandatory.
3. Do I need to cut or trim the Spotify song before setting it as a ringtone?
While Android allows you to set a full-length MP3 file as a ringtone, it will always play from the very beginning of the track. Since most phone calls go to voicemail after 30 to 45 seconds, you might not hear your favorite part of the song (like the chorus). It is highly recommended to use a free audio trimming app on your phone or PC to cut the converted MP3 down to the best 30-second clip before applying it.
4. Can I use a Spotify song as my morning alarm on Android?
Yes! Unlike ringtones, setting a Spotify song as an alarm is officially supported on Android without needing to convert the file. If you use the official Google Clock app, you can simply open your alarm settings, tap the “Alarm sound” option, navigate to the “Spotify” tab, and select any song or playlist to wake up to.
